From intricate textiles to ornate furniture, these designs create a cozy retreat that feels both exotic and inviting. Whether you're looking to fully embrace the Turkish aesthetic or simply add a few elements to your existing decor, there are many ideas to inspire you.Incorporating Traditional TextilesOne of the most striking features of Turkish design is its textiles. Consider using vibrant kilim rugs or embroidered cushions to bring authenticity into your bedroom. Layering different fabrics can create a visually appealing look that adds depth and comfort. Don’t forget to include a beautiful canopy made from sheer fabric to enhance the romantic vibe of the space.Color Palettes Inspired by NatureTurkish bedrooms often reflect the colors found in nature, such as deep blues, rich reds, and earthy browns. A soft, neutral palette with hints of jewel tones can make your bedroom feel airy and calm. Paint the walls in a warm cream or soft gray, and then accent with colorful throw pillows or a stunning piece of art. This approach creates a balance that is visually pleasing.Ornate Furniture and AccessoriesOpt for antique or vintage-inspired furniture pieces that showcase intricate carvings or inlay work. A wooden bed frame with a canopy or a beautifully crafted armoire can serve as focal points in the bedroom.
